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 18 ACMG points: 18P and 0B. PVS1PM2PP5_Very_Strong
The NM_000038.6(APC):c.502delA(p.Arg168GlufsTer2) variant causes a frameshift change involving the alteration of a conserved nucleotide. The variant was absent in control chromosomes in GnomAD project.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Pathogenic (★★). Variant results in nonsense mediated mRNA decay.

Hereditary cancer-predisposing syndrome Pathogenic:1
The c.502delA pathogenic mutation, located in coding exon 4 of the APC gene, results from a deletion of one nucleotide at nucleotide position 502, causing a translational frameshift with a predicted alternate stop codon (p.R168Efs*2). This variant is considered to be rare based on population cohorts in the Genome Aggregation Database (gnomAD). This mutation was detected in 2/66 probands with a clinical diagnosis of Familial Adenomatous Polyposis (FAP) (Jarry et al. Fam. Cancer 2011 Dec;10(4):659-65). In addition to the clinical data presented in the literature, this alteration is expected to result in loss of function by premature protein truncation or nonsense-mediated mRNA decay. As such, this alteration is interpreted as a disease-causing mutation. -
